Description

Garuda is a thoughtfully upgraded cruising sailboat designed for safe, comfortable, and truly independent offshore and liveaboard sailing. Her standout feature is a powerful off-grid electrical system built around 400Ah of Battle Born lithium batteries, 780W of solar, Victron power management, and high-output charging, allowing extended cruising without reliance on shore power or frequent generator use.


Security and peace of mind are enhanced by a BRNKL remote monitoring system providing real-time data on battery voltages, bilge activity, temperature, humidity, impact detection, geofencing, and onboard camera access, all viewable via smartphone app with instant alerts.


Her modern navigation suite includes a Raymarine Axiom 9 chartplotter, radar, wireless wind instruments, autopilot, AIS, dual VHF radios, and external Garmin GPS, delivering excellent situational awareness for offshore and coastal cruising.


Garuda carries a full and versatile sail inventory, including mainsail and mizzen with custom stack packs, a 140% genoa, spinnaker, and a brand-new 110% genoa by Precision Sails. Ground tackle is equally robust with a Rocna 20 primary anchor, secondary plow anchor, Fortress storm anchor, and Maxwell electric windlass.


Repowered with a Beta-Marine 38hp diesel, upgraded charging systems, and well-maintained running gear, Garuda is a capable, comfortable, and well-equipped cruiser, ready for extended adventures and off-grid living.

Owners Comments and Boat History


Known for its solid fiberglass construction, roomy layout, and offshore capability, the Pearson 365 is a favorite among liveaboards and long-distance sailors. Designed by Bill Shaw, the 365 Ketch is a proven bluewater and coastal cruiser with timeless lines and a comfortable, spacious interior.


Garuda is a 36-footer with a shoal-draft keel (4.50 ft / 1.37 m), ideal for accessing Caribbean anchorages that other boats of its size struggle with. A masthead rig with 45.67 ft / 14.22m of air draft makes her just as capable in the Intercoastal. 7,300.00 lb / 3,311 kg of lead ballast adds to her stability, while a skeg-hung rudder and rugged hand-laid-up fiberglass hull make her very forgiving for the captain and crew.


Garuda was purchased by the current owner in 2020 and was significantly upgraded into a fully functional bluewater cruiser. It was last surveyed in October of 2022, is fully insured, and has been cruising Florida, the Bahamas, the Turks & Caicos, and the Dominican Republic.
